To 311 mg (1.50 mmol) of 6-nitroquinazoline-2,4 (1H,3H)-dione was added 12.80 g (83.47 mmol) of phosphorus oxychloride to effect reaction in the same manner as in Example 10. Next, to the reaction mixture was added dropwise 151 mg (3.00 mmol) of a 70% aqueous ethylamine solution under ice cooling, and the resulting mixture was stirred under ice cooling for 2 hours. Water was added to the reaction mixture, followed by extraction with ethyl acetate, washing with brine and drying over anhydrous sodium sulfate. The solvent was distilled off to obtain 2-chloro-4-ethylamino-6-niroquinazoline. To the compound thus obtained was added 761 mg (13.33 mmol) of allylamine, and the resulting mixture was stirred at room temperature for 3 hours. Water was added to the reaction mixture, followed by extraction with ethyl acetate, washing with brine and drying over anhydrous sodium sulfate. After the solvent was distilled off, the residue was purified by a silica gel column to give 180 mg (yield: 44.1%) of the title compound.
